Uploaded image for project: 'Cassandra'
  1. Cassandra
  2. CASSANDRA-12944 Diagnostic Events
  3. CASSANDRA-13459

Diag. Events: Native transport integration

    XMLWordPrintableJSON

    Details

    • Type: Sub-task
    • Status: Resolved
    • Priority: Normal
    • Resolution: Won't Fix
    • Fix Version/s: None
    • Component/s: Legacy/CQL

      Description

      Events should be consumable by clients that would received subscribed events from the connected node. This functionality is designed to work on top of native transport with minor modifications to the protocol standard (see original proposal for further considered options). First we have to add another value for existing event types. Also, we have to extend the protocol a bit to be able to specify a sub-class and sub-type value. E.g. DIAGNOSTIC_EVENT(GossiperEvent, MAJOR_STATE_CHANGE_HANDLED). This still has to be worked out and I'd appreciate any feedback.

        Attachments

        1. 0001-Add-native-transport-support.patch
          24 kB
          Stefan Podkowinski
        2. 0001-Add-Authz-support.patch
          13 kB
          Stefan Podkowinski

          Issue Links

            Activity

              People

              • Assignee:
                spod Stefan Podkowinski
                Reporter:
                spod Stefan Podkowinski
                Authors:
                Stefan Podkowinski
              • Votes:
                0 Vote for this issue
                Watchers:
                10 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: